About · 學校簡介

A school born inside a fort.

Xiejin Elementary School was founded on April 1, 1927 as "Tainan No. 4 Public School" (臺南第四公學校). Its first classes were held using Chihkan Tower (赤崁樓) itself as a temporary campus building, alongside a former girls'-school annex, with an unusually large founding cohort of 788 first-year students drawn from two existing schools plus new admissions. In 1928, the school moved into a newly built permanent campus on a 9,218-ping site and was renamed "Port Public School" (港公學校). Nearly a century later, the school continues to serve the children of Tainan's historic old-city core.

協進國小創校於1927年(昭和2年)4月1日,初名「臺南第四公學校」。創校首屆課程借用赤崁樓本體及一棟原女子學校附屬建物作為臨時校舍,首屆招收的788名新生,是由兩所既有學校轉入及新生共同組成,為當時罕見的大規模創校人數。1928年遷入新建的永久校舍(校地9,218坪),並改稱「港公學校」。近百年後的今日,協進國小仍持續服務台南舊城核心地帶的學童。
